Hallo,
ich kann mit Q_DECLARE_METATYPE meine eigenen Typen für QVariant verfügbar machen. Jetzt sollte ich diese als Propertytypen im Designer zur Verfügung haben. Intern gibt es den Typ IProperty mit Implementierungen für die verschiedenen Typen, welche QVariant ohne Erweiterungen kapseln kann.
Kann mir jemand helfen das Extension-Framework des Designers zu patchen, damit dieser "IProperty"-Plugins für meine eigenen Typen verwenden kann.
Die IProperty-Objekte werden in der Methode:
void PropertyEditor::createPropertySheet(PropertyCollection *root, QObject *object)
für die einzelnen QVariant Wertetypen angelegt.
Vielleicht könnte eine solche Erweiterung auch den Weg in den Standard-Designer finden.
Eigene Propertytypen im QtDesigner
-
mbreitinger
- Beiträge: 15
- Registriert: 16. November 2005 11:00
- Wohnort: Blaubeuren
- Kontaktdaten: